OpenStack Antelope : Cinder Backup Service2023/03/27

 
Configure Cinder Backup Service for Cinder block storages.
This example shows to configure NFS backend for backup storage.
For other backends, It's possible to confugire GlusterFS, Ceph, Object Storage(Swift), and others.

NFS server is required to be running on your local network, refer to here.
On this example, configure [/var/lib/cinder-backup] directory on [nfs.srv.world] as a backup directory.
[2] Configure Storage Node.
root@network:~#
apt -y install cinder-backup nfs-common
root@network:~#
vi /etc/idmapd.conf
# line 5 : uncomment and change to own domain name

Domain =
srv.world
root@network:~#
vi /etc/cinder/cinder.conf
# add follows into [DEFAULT] section

backup_driver = cinder.backup.drivers.nfs.NFSBackupDriver
backup_mount_point_base = $state_path/backup_nfs
backup_share = nfs.srv.world:/var/lib/cinder-backup
root@network:~#
systemctl restart cinder-backup

root@network:~#
chown -R cinder. /var/lib/cinder/backup_nfs

[3] Get Backup for Cinder Volumes of yours. It's OK to work on any node. (example below is on Control Node)

# create a backup for [disk-nfs] as the new name [bk-disk-nfs]

ubuntu@dlp ~(keystone)$
openstack volume backup create --name bk-disk-nfs disk-nfs

[4] If there is a backup file of target storage you'd like to get backup, it's possible to get incremental backup.
Furthermore, if target storage you'd like to get backup is now attaching on an Instance, specify [--force] option to get backup forcely.

[5] For restoring from Backups, run commands like follows.
For restoring, target volume must be detached from any instances.

# run restore

ubuntu@dlp ~(keystone)$
openstack volume backup restore bk-disk-nfs-01 disk-nfs-restore
